Winchester Model 94 30-30 that my Dad gave me when I was 12. I hadn't used it in years but decided to put that Scout scope on it and put it to use. I love packing that gun! I've killed 4 large black bears with it in recent years as well as a handful of whitetail and blacktail deer. For the wolf it was the ideal gun. Spotted her at about 125 yards and had to take a snap shot before she reached cover and it worked out just right.

You reminded me why I let my son kill that dandy whitetail. I gave him my 270 when he turned 12 and at the time of that hunt the 30-30 was the only rifle I owned (I mostly archery hunt) and what I was packing when I spotted the buck at 300 yards.
